Amazon has 15.6" ASUS ZenScreen Portable 1080p IPS USB Type-C Monitor (MB166C) on sale for $98.19. Shipping is free.

Thanks to Deal Hunter niki4h for sharing this deal.
  • Note: Includes 3 Free Months of Adobe Creative Cloud.
Specs:
  • 15.6" 1920x1080 FHD IPS Non-glare Display
  • 60Hz Refresh Rate
  • 5ms GTG Response Time
  • Powered via 1 USB Type-C Cable

Quote from dblock110 :
HDMI , DP, and USBC, are all digital connections and basically interchangable. You can just buy a DP to USBC or HDMI to USBC cable...

you also may confusing your GPU/computer limit with port limits.

all im getting at is that "no HDMI" means absolutely nothing in your situation and probably 99% of other situations.

"no HDMI" can be solved with a cable...
That isn't true, HDMI and Displayport (or DP over USBC) are not completely interchangeable and only work one way without an active conversion. I have a portable Lenovo 15.6 USB-C monitor and it does NOT work with any USB-C to HDMI adapters I have. If these do work with HDMI it will be with very specific adapters with active conversion or something. Normally the USB C to hdmi adapters work when the hdmi signal is OUT to an HDMI TV from a USB-C source like a laptop, in this instance the signal is IN from a laptop or gaming device HDMI port and OUT to a USB-C monitor.
